export default async (ctx: Koa.Context) => {
const body = ctx.request.body as any;
const instance = await fetchMeta();
const recaptcha = require('recaptcha-promise');
// Verify recaptcha
// ただしテスト時はこの機構は障害となるため無効にする
if (process.env.NODE_ENV !== 'test' && instance.enableRecaptcha) {
recaptcha.init({
secret_key: instance.recaptchaSecretKey
});
const success = await recaptcha(body['g-recaptcha-response']);
if (!success) {
ctx.throw(400, 'recaptcha-failed');
return;
}
}
const username = body['username'];
const password = body['password'];
const invitationCode = body['invitationCode'];
if (instance && instance.disableRegistration) {
if (invitationCode == null || typeof invitationCode != 'string') {
ctx.status = 400;
return;
}
const ticket = await RegistrationTicket.findOne({
code: invitationCode
});
if (ticket == null) {
ctx.status = 400;
return;
}
RegistrationTicket.remove({
_id: ticket._id
});
}
// Validate username
if (!validateUsername(username)) {
ctx.status = 400;
return;
}
// Validate password
if (!validatePassword(password)) {
ctx.status = 400;
return;
}
const usersCount = await User.count({});
// Fetch exist user that same username
const usernameExist = await User
.count({
usernameLower: username.toLowerCase(),
host: null
}, {
limit: 1
});
// Check username already used
if (usernameExist !== 0) {
ctx.status = 400;
return;
}
// Generate hash of password
const salt = await bcrypt.genSalt(8);
const hash = await bcrypt.hash(password, salt);
// Generate secret
const secret = generateUserToken();
// Create account
const account: IUser = await User.insert({
avatarId: null,
bannerId: null,
createdAt: new Date(),
description: null,
followersCount: 0,
followingCount: 0,
name: null,
notesCount: 0,
username: username,
usernameLower: username.toLowerCase(),
host: null,
keypair: generateKeypair(),
token: secret,
password: hash,
isAdmin: config.autoAdmin && usersCount === 0,
profile: {
bio: null,
birthday: null,
location: null
},
settings: {
autoWatch: false
}
});
//#region Increment users count
Meta.update({}, {
$inc: {
'stats.usersCount': 1,
'stats.originalUsersCount': 1
}
}, { upsert: true });
//#endregion
usersChart.update(account, true);
const res = await pack(account, account, {
detail: true,
includeSecrets: true
});
res.token = secret;
ctx.body = res;
};
